For immediate release                                    January 18, 2007

 

The Buffalo County Historical Society is proud to announce the donation of

the first half of $15,000 pledged by an anonymous donor as a matching gift

to the society's building fund drive.

 

Several generous individuals donated a total of $7,500 to the fund so the

society would receive this portion. These donations are allocated to the

Building Fund for the Archive Building Expansion.

 

The expansion will allow the society to store its overflowing collections

of historic Buffalo County records and documents in a humidity-controlled

atmosphere with a chemical sprinkler system.  Dedicated volunteers use the

records to assist the public to research their families, homes,

businesses, and stories from the past.

 

The fund drive and expansion are part of a strategic plan for Trails and

Rails Museum at 710 W. 11th St., which the society operates.  More details

of the plan and the goal for the fund drive will be revealed to the

society's membership at its annual meeting this spring and then will be

made public.
